From: nethack.rankin Date: Sat, 31 Aug 2002 09:24:08 +0000 (+0000) Subject: speed of petrified monsters X-Git-Tag: MOVE2GIT~2452 X-Git-Url: https://granicus.if.org/sourcecode?a=commitdiff_plain;h=5088492cf6c20137c24767506e743d079f3ae3db;p=nethack speed of petrified monsters Someone posted in the newsgroup about using stone-to-flesh to reanimate a petrified pet and having it come back to life with boosted speed intact. When the character gets petrified, stripping speed is one of the first things which happens, so now do that for monsters too. I decided not to make monsters who have normal speed become slow; there isn't any analogous case for the player. Possible bug: while testing this, I zapped a wand of probing at a hill orc which had just eaten a lizard corpse to save itself from stoning.
